Hey guys, I had a quick question regarding my FX chain set up with the SLO 100.
I have the following Gear:
Early 2000's stock SLO100 in red/black snake skin w/ matching Soldano 4x12 cabinet
TC electronics G-Major (original) ran into the SLO loop
Digitech JAMman Stereo looper
EBtech Line level shifter to bring the looper to line level db's
What I am trying to accomplish is running the G-major through the SLO100 FX loop, and using the LLS and the looper to build backing tracks.
The issues that I am running into, are that the gain channel distorts everything previously looped with the clean channel.
Can someone please help me get my FX chain in order. I have the Gmajor running thorough the FX loop, and love the sound, but I can't figure out how to put the line level shifter and the Jamman into the chain without the gain channel distorting my previously recorded loops.
I've messed around with a bunch of different set ups and can't seem to figure this out for the life of me. I'm sure its something simple, but any help would greatly appreciated. I've considered a W/D/W set up as well, but I can't seem to wrap my head around all of this stuff for some reason, and now i'm frustrated at my inability to do so, lol.
